手机玩口袋妖怪哪个模拟器好(Game Boy 模拟器推荐)
如果有更好的建议或者想看更多关于电子数码技术大全及相关资讯,可以多多关注茶馆百科网。
基于Python的Game Boy模拟器、超级马里奥、精灵宝可梦等熟悉的游戏都能在上面完美运行。
PyBoy是一个基于python的Game Boy模拟器,用于超级马里奥,口袋妖怪和其他熟悉的游戏。这个模拟器的独特之处在于,你可以用它来构建AI或机器人,这些机器人可以自动执行一些动作,比如基于强化学习来玩游戏。
项目地址:
https://github.com/Baekalfen/PyBoy
简介
要求在机器上安装Python。目前支持macOS、树莓派、Linux (Ubuntu)和Windows 10。
下载安装
sudo apt update sudo apt install python3 python3-pip python3-dev libsdl2-dev build-essential python3 -m pip install pyboy
Linux(Ubuntu)
sudo apt update sudo apt install libsdl2-dev libatlasbase -dev python3 -m pip install——upgrade pip python3 -m pip install pyboy
树莓派
brew update brew install python3 sdl2 python3 -m pip install——upgrade pip python3 -m pip install pyboy
macOS
当前,Python3 sdL2 Python3 -m PIP install Pyboy
Windows 10
仅适用Python 3.6和3.7 Windows PowerShell:执行以下命令:
(新对象网。WebClient)。DownloadFile (' https://www.python.org/ftp/python/3.7.6/python-3.7.6-amd64.exe ' 'python-3.7.6-amd64.exe')./python-3.7.6-amd64.exe /passive InstallAllUsers=1 PrependPath=1 (New-Object Net. exe)WebClient)。DownloadFile (' https://www.libsdl.org/release/sdl2-devel-2.0.10-vc.zip ' ' sdl2-dev -2.0.10-vc.zip ')扩展- archive - force ' sdl2-dev -2.0.10-vc.zip ' C:\ sdl2-setx PYSDL2_DLL_PATH C:\ sdl2-sdl2-2.0.10\ lib\x64 setx PATH '%PATH%;C:\ sdl2-sdl2-2.0.10\ lib\x64'//执行python -m pip install——upgrade——user pip python -m pip install——user pyboy
使用
可以使用以下命令启动PyBoypyboy文件。直接从Python脚本导入:
from pyboy import PyBoypyboy=pyboy (' rom /gamerom.gb')而不是pyboy.tick(): passPyBoy一旦运行,我们可以调用它的API: from pyboy import WindowEventpyboy.send_input(WindowEvent.PRESS_ARROW_DOWN)pyboy.tick() #处理一帧让游戏注册inputpyboy.send_input(WindowEvent.RELEASE_ARROW_DOWN)pil_image=pyboy。pil_image screen_image()。下面是一些PyBoy的控制命令:
本文主要介绍了关于手机玩口袋妖怪哪个模拟器好(Game Boy 模拟器推荐)的相关养殖或种植技术,电子数码栏目还介绍了该行业生产经营方式及经营管理,关注电子数码发展动向,注重系统性、科学性、实用性和先进性,内容全面新颖、重点突出、通俗易懂,全面给您讲解电子数码技术怎么管理的要点,是您电子数码致富的点金石。
以上文章来自互联网,不代表本人立场,如需删除,请注明该网址:http://seotea.com/article/1437674.html